Description:
Business Studies Grade 10 meets all the requirements of the new Grade 10 Business Studies Syllabus.  Units of work are organised according to the Grade 10 Business Studies Syllabus, namely:
10.1          Satisfying needs and wants
10.2          Being a wise and responsible consumer
10.3          Business communication
10.4          My small business project
Option 1:   Business calculations
Option 2:   Taxation
Option 3:   Computer applications for business
Option 4:   The business of tourism
